TooltipToggle.prototype = { /** * Start tracking mouse movements on the provided baseNode to show the * tooltip. * * 2 Ways to make this work: * - Provide a single node to attach the tooltip to, as the baseNode, and * omit the second targetNodeCb argument * - Provide a baseNode that is the container of possibly numerous children * elements that may receive a tooltip. In this case, provide the second * targetNodeCb argument to decide wether or not a child should receive * a tooltip. * * Note that if you call this function a second time, it will itself call * stop() before adding mouse tracking listeners again. * * @param {node} baseNode * The container for all target nodes * @param {Function} targetNodeCb * A function that accepts a node argument and that checks if a tooltip * should be displayed. Possible return values are: * - false (or a falsy value) if the tooltip should not be displayed * - true if the tooltip should be displayed * - a DOM node to display the tooltip on the returned anchor * The function can also return a promise that will resolve to one of * the values listed above. * If omitted, the tooltip will be shown everytime. * @param {Object} options Set of optional arguments: * - {Number} toggleDelay * An optional delay (in ms) that will be observed before showing * and before hiding the tooltip. Defaults to DEFAULT_TOGGLE_DELAY. * - {Boolean} interactive * If enabled, the tooltip is not hidden when mouse leaves the * target element and enters the tooltip. Allows the tooltip * content to be interactive.
*/
